But it is also an interesting tourist destination for everyone \u2013 says Dariusz Krzowski, CEO of Lublin Airport.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n<div class=\"bg-white\"><div class=\"static-component max-w-250 px-35 xl:px-0 mx-auto\">\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Maastricht is the oldest and one of the most beautiful cities in the Netherlands, known for its picturesque old town, atmospheric caf\u00e9s and rich cultural offering. At the same time, it is an ideal base for further travel around the region. The city has excellent transport links \u2013 Amsterdam can be reached by train or car in around 2.5 hours, Dortmund in Germany in almost the same time, and Brussels in Belgium in just over an hour.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n<div class=\"bg-white\"><div class=\"static-component max-w-250 px-35 xl:px-0 mx-auto\">\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The extensive rail and road infrastructure allows for quick and comfortable travel to both major cities and charming towns on the border of the three countries. The proximity of the border enables quick trips to Aachen in Germany, Li\u00e8ge in Belgium and many other attractive tourist destinations. It is a true paradise for lovers of culture and historical sites.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n<div class=\"bg-white\"><div class=\"static-component max-w-250 px-35 xl:px-0 mx-auto\">\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">\u2013 The resumption of the service to the Netherlands is excellent news for the residents of Lublin and the entire region. Launching a flight to one of the Netherlands\u2019 most important cities will boost trade and facilitate business and leisure travel. \u201cI am delighted that the airport is responding to the needs of the residents of the Lublin Province by providing a wide range of destinations that help develop our region,\u201d emphasised Jaros\u0142aw Stawiarski, Marshal of the Lublin Province.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n<div class=\"bg-white\"><div class=\"static-component max-w-250 px-35 xl:px-0 mx-auto\">\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">The Lublin\u2013Maastricht route will operate year-round, twice a week \u2013 on Mondays and Fridays. This offers convenience for both business travellers and those planning weekend visits. The journey takes approximately 2 hours.<\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>\n\n<div class=\"bg-white\"><div class=\"static-component max-w-250 px-35 xl:px-0 mx-auto\">\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\"><\/p>\n<\/div><\/div>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Flights to the Netherlands have returned to Lublin Airport.
